Date of Hearing | Offence | Result | ||
---|---|---|---|---|
Food and Drugs Act, 1955, Section 2 | ||||
20th | September | Minced beef decomposed. | Fine £25. | Costs £5. 5s. |
Food Hygiene Regulations, 1960 | ||||
10th | April | Failure to keep equipment clean. (Reg. 6(1)). | Fine £20. | 2 months to pay - 3 months' imprisonment in default. |
Failure to protect food from risk of contamination. (Reg. 8). | Fine £20. | 2 months to pay - 3 months' imprisonment in default. | ||
Failure to keep sanitary convenience clean. (Reg. 14(1)). | Fine £5. | 2 months to pay - 1 months' imprisonment in default. | ||
Failure to provide wash-hand basin. (Reg. 16(1)). | Fine £20. | 2 months to pay - 3 months' imprisonment in default. | ||
Failure to keep walls, floors, etc. clean. (Reg. 23(1)). | Fine £20. | 2 months to pay - 3 months' imprisonment in default. | ||
